Traders on the New York Stock Exchange faced a turbulent start to the week as S&P 500 futures dipped 0.2% on Monday night, influenced by escalating geopolitical tensions related to the ongoing conflict between the U.S. and Iran. Meanwhile, Nasdaq 100 futures fell 0.3%, and futures for the Dow Jones Industrial Average were down 85 points, marking a nearly 0.2% decline. This downturn contrasted with the previous session, where both the S&P 500 and Nasdaq Composite regained footing, closing slightly above their earlier lows. The broad-market index hovered just above the flatline, while the Nasdaq managed a gain of nearly 0.4%.

The Dow, despite suffering a decline of 73 points, or 0.15%, earlier in the session, witnessed a significant recovery from its intraday low, which had seen it plummet nearly 600 points. Investors took advantage of perceived discounts in stocks, spurred by fears that the deepening U.S.-Iran conflict would impact market stability. Notably, defense and energy sectors saw positive momentum on Monday, with Northrop Grumman and Palantir leading the S&P 500 with gains of 6% and 5.8%, respectively. A boost from Nvidia, which rose approximately 3%, contributed to the overall market uplift.

Ryan Detrick, chief market strategist at Carson Group, noted that although geopolitical crises may appear daunting in the short term, they typically resolve favorably for markets over the following months. “We believe the market has already been pricing in the possibility of a conflict for a month,” Detrick remarked. This sentiment hints at a reduced likelihood of severe market disruption and suggests a potential swift recovery should a resolution become apparent.

Global crude oil prices soared on Monday as concerns grew about disruptions to oil infrastructure stemming from the U.S.-Iran conflict, further heightening inflation fears. An Iranian Revolutionary Guard commander stated that the Strait of Hormuz, a crucial transit route for global oil, had been closed and warned that Iran would target ships attempting to navigate through. This reevaluation of the oil supply chain adds an anxious dimension to an already volatile situation.

Monday marked the third day of intensified U.S. military engagement following joint strikes by the U.S. and Israel that resulted in the death of Iranian Supreme Leader Ayatollah Ali Khamenei over the weekend. U.S. defense officials indicated that additional forces are being deployed to the region, and President Trump has projected that the conflict could last between four to five weeks, though he cautioned that it may extend beyond that timeframe.

As Wall Street looks ahead to Tuesday, key earnings reports from cybersecurity firm CrowdStrike and retail giant Target are eagerly anticipated. Later in the week, stakeholders will closely monitor quarterly earnings from semiconductor powerhouse Broadcom and membership-based retailer Costco, which may provide further insights into market trends against the backdrop of ongoing geopolitical concerns.

In summary, traders are navigating a fluctuating market landscape as tensions between the U.S. and Iran escalate, with investors eyeing earnings reports that could influence the market’s trajectory in the coming days. As crude oil prices rise amidst these developments, the implications for inflation and market stability remain front and center for all stakeholders involved.
